Transaction 76d5886130c1639da55cbfb11076abd1d1059c4011be4e125b0f7626062f718b

1 Input
2 Outputs
  • 76d5886130c1639da55cbfb11076abd1d1059c4011be4e125b0f7626062f718b:0
  • value  37759
    address  32XySwQbTBfntNgQGWHqVFJo5hmWLpX8Jp
  • 76d5886130c1639da55cbfb11076abd1d1059c4011be4e125b0f7626062f718b:1
  • value  190679
    address  12UPe5Gc4eRa4GvLcBYUwjbVnRZ3EpnV7N